Fannie and Freddie: REO inventory declined in Q4, Down 33% Year-over-year

by Calculated Risk on 2/20/2017 10:36:00 AM

Fannie and Freddie reported results last week. Here is some information on Real Estate Owned (REOs).

Freddie Mac reported the number of REO declined to 11,418 at the end of Q4 2106 compared to 17,004 at the end of Q4 2015.

For Freddie, this is down 85% from the 74,897 peak number of REOs in Q3 2010. For Freddie, this is the lowest since at least 2007.

Fannie Mae reported the number of REO declined to 38,093 at the end of Q4 2016 compared to 57,253 at the end of Q4 2015.

For Fannie, this is down 77% from the 166,787 peak number of REOs in Q3 2010. For Fannie, this is the lowest since Q4 2007.

Here is a graph of Fannie and Freddie Real Estate Owned (REO).

REO inventory decreased in Q4 for both Fannie and Freddie, and combined inventory is down 33% year-over-year.

Delinquencies are falling, but there are still a number of properties in the foreclosure process with long time lines in judicial foreclosure states - but this is getting close to normal levels of REOs.
